biointensive gardening

Biointensive gardening is an organic method designed to creative highly productive gardens with long term sustainability at its core. Pancalieri, Italy – Mint Essential Oils Reign Here

mint essential oils italy

This small Italian village is known for its mint essential oils. The land and environment in Pancalieri have provided excellent conditions for growing a variety of mints.
